The Power of Dance is an exciting initiative by choreographer, writer and Social Activist, Denise Stephani. It tells the real life survival stories of dancers and raises awareness of the mental and physical benefits of dance.
The Vincent Hantam Story:
Liberating himself from poverty and Apartheid through his passion for Ballet, Vincent became the first African dance artist in Scotland, where he proved to be an excellent cultural ambassador. Wowing Scottish and International audiences for decades, Vincent continues to enrich Scottish culture as a respected and historical figure through mentorship and teaching.
This Celebrating Vincent Hantam project involves a documentary film, showcasing Vincent’s past career, as well as his current teaching and mentoring work, to be used as an educational resource and travelling event.
